?DOM
- 概念:Document Object Model,文檔對象模型。
- 將標記語言的各個組成部分封裝為對應的對象:
- Document:整個文檔對象
- Element:元素對象
- Attribute:屬性對象
- Text:文本對象
- Comment:注釋對象
- JavaScript通過DOM,就能夠對HTML進行操作:
- 改變 HTML 元素的內容
- 改變 HTML元素的樣式(CSS)
- 對 HTML DOM 事件作出反應
- 添加和刪除 HTML 元素
事件綁定
- 方式一:通過HTML表簽中的事件屬性進行綁定
<input type="button" onclick="on()" value="按鈕1"> <script>function on(){alert('我被點擊了!' );} </script>
-
方式二:通過DOM元素屬性綁定
<input type="button" id="btn" value="按鈕2"> <script>document.getElementById('btn').onclick=function(){alert('我被點擊了!'); } </script>
?